He founded Føroya Fólkaháskúli (the Faoese folk high school) in 1899, and worked there as headmaster from 1899 to 1942. He was the father of feminist and journalist Sigrið av Skarði. Danish Prime Minister, Lars Løkke Rasmussen is his great-grandson-in-law.
His most famous work as a poet is the Faroese National Anthem, Mítt alfagra land, usually called Tú alfagra land mítt since those are the first words.
He was a member of parliament for the Sjálvstýrisflokkurin (Self-Government Party) from 1906 to 1914.
